Output 184ec98b4680eeb4af30262686bcdc3a689692b7d0a2f07ac05b6f811045927a:1

value
3378884904
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4f6ec5ac816e410ac1246cfe375e0ccddec2aef1 OP_EQUAL
address
38w21HNxSxbr4TcRtLySGeWJ3RSFzbLzB7
transaction
184ec98b4680eeb4af30262686bcdc3a689692b7d0a2f07ac05b6f811045927a
spent
true